Transaction 91c2b2aa86c022691c535750f64c12f1f305deb564311c0df1ba0e061ed301ef
1 Input
1 Output
-
91c2b2aa86c022691c535750f64c12f1f305deb564311c0df1ba0e061ed301ef:0
- value
- 301726
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1d08dbceb3f5237b6ac5e97415e15ea61913c32 OP_EQUAL
- address
- 3KMpB8ULCQafWu51rJxkbWRXq4FjnMCBZS